Output 43c0372e005da047bba0b6c480750329ec3604e071b1e86efc8be5bb6e30dc41:12

value
1526
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 84d3d124b25504fdf4b52a1deb3d4cf0d556a37be5330b9f90fee325a2ea22b1
address
bc1psnfazf9j25z0ma949gw7k02v7r24dgmmu5esh8uslm3jtgh2y2cseg4yhy
transaction
43c0372e005da047bba0b6c480750329ec3604e071b1e86efc8be5bb6e30dc41
spent
true